Night-shift staff: Floor 4 of the Tellhaven Building opens this week. After 21:00, access is via the rear stairwell only; the lifts are locked out overnight during the settling period. Complete a walk-through of the new floor once per shift and log it. The stairwell keypad accepts the code below.

badge for yahop-fawep: bdg-XBKXI-68071

# Build Provenance: Snapthistle EXIF Scrubber

Heads up, release managers — the Snapthistle EXIF scrubber is one of those tools where provenance really matters, since a tampered build could quietly leak location metadata instead of stripping it. Every release artifact is built in the sealed pipeline, and the attestation bundle ships alongside the binary. Don't promote anything that arrived via a manual upload, even from a teammate. The canonical build token for the current release is below.

trace token, bagag-kawep: htk6_d2d45a

Heads of department, as I transition the directorship to Dana Aroyo, this note summarizes next year's headcount plan for Quenfield Analytics. We have provisional approval for 30 new roles, weighted toward the Varros platform team and client services in the Medbrook office. Three contested requisitions remain open pending finance review, and the apprenticeship pipeline needs an owner by quarter-end. Dana will hold one-on-ones with each of you next week. The confidential planning assumptions behind these figures appear below.

internal memo for tagef-hadup: Gross margin on Ulaath came in at 15 percent against a plan of 5 percent. Only 7 of the 120 pilot accounts renewed Ulaath, so a churn review is set for October 15.

**Checklist item 7 — Server room access (after hours)**

Visiting contractors from Ridgelane Fitouts must not enter the server room on sub-level two unattended at any time. After 18:30, entry requires a signed escort form from the facilities duty officer and a completed logbook entry noting your name, company, and purpose of visit. Ensure your temporary badge is visible at all times while inside. Once your escort form is countersigned, you may use the pass code noted directly below.

turnstile pass: bdg-YEOZLM-79341408